Transaction db590175b538bec83fdb736b64ad3e333c59c440a9136b5ea40ec7da5e1613b9
1 Input
1 Output
-
db590175b538bec83fdb736b64ad3e333c59c440a9136b5ea40ec7da5e1613b9:0
- value
- 24111659
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a95cdc2b4598b6bdf26600f097923ede4522e29
- address
- bc1q922ums45tx9khhexvq8sj7frahj9yt3fvfxhfr